Transaction 142fbce567945a399d269f520b487b96e49c3c38985e17ed0b4d261916c41f55

1 Input
2 Outputs
  • 142fbce567945a399d269f520b487b96e49c3c38985e17ed0b4d261916c41f55:0
  • value  615528029
    address  3LsepXNrNzAJZkuTd4mAbNhiYJVAZ3cvuY
  • 142fbce567945a399d269f520b487b96e49c3c38985e17ed0b4d261916c41f55:1
  • value  950000
    address  18kw5ALXv8SHvMbcBTW1eAS6xAn2NC3FyA